Product Overview

INA126UA/2K5 is a micropower instrumentation amplifier aimed at sensor interfaces where supply current matters more than very low offset or wide bandwidth. The two-op-amp architecture consumes about 175 µA and supports a broad ±1.35 V to ±18 V supply range.

Gain starts at 5 rather than unity and can be extended to 10,000 with one resistor. That is useful for low-level sensors that always require amplification, but it makes INA126 unsuitable when a unity-gain instrumentation stage is required.

The UA grade is the precision SOIC ordering option in a 2500-piece reel. Its core tradeoff is clear: lower power than INA118/INA821-class devices, but higher offset, drift and noise.

Functional Highlights

MicroPower operation is the primary selection advantage

At 175 µA, INA126 can materially reduce analog-front-end current in battery-powered or loop-powered sensing. The cost is looser 250 µV offset, 3 µV/°C drift and 35 nV/√Hz noise compared with higher-performance INAs.

Minimum gain of five affects signal-chain architecture

The internal topology is not intended for G=1 buffering. Sensor full-scale amplitude and ADC range should be checked to ensure the required minimum gain does not overdrive later stages.

Design Considerations

  • Confirm the signal chain can accept a minimum gain of 5 V/V.
  • Budget offset and drift at the actual gain and temperature range rather than comparing quiescent current alone.
  • Use a stable RG because external resistor tolerance directly affects gain.
